Recent Price Movement and Market Context
Thyrocare’s stock has been on a downward trajectory over the past week, losing 17.43% in value while the Sensex remained virtually flat with a marginal 0.01% gain. This marks a significant divergence from the benchmark, highlighting a phase of profit-taking or correction after a period of strong appreciation. Over the last month, the stock also declined by 8.73%, contrasting with the Sensex’s 2.70% rise. Despite these short-term setbacks, the stock has delivered a robust 35.79% return year-to-date and outperformed the Sensex by a wide margin over one, three, and five-year horizons.
